Wendron Utd 1 Millbrook 0

Scorer...Marcus Smith

well contested game in shocking gale force winds, to be fair apart from a couple of late goal mouth scrambles a fairly comfortable 1 nil win for us today, only 2 defeats in the last 6 games for us now so finding some points at last!

Wendron Line Up:

Scoffin, Toy, Blatch, Newberry, Timmons, Barber, Hodson, Searle, Talbot, Weaver (Imichichi 65 mins), Smith

Goal from Smith mid way through the 1st half.

Newberry and Timmons were superb at the back for Wendron, especially Timmons, Who slotted in at left back instead of his preferred position of right wing, and was one of, if not the best player on the pitch today, along with Hodson in midfield!!!
